US Government to Disclose Bitcoin Holdings as Trump’s Digital Asset Strategy Unfolds

On April 5, the US Department of the Treasury and various federal agencies are expected to disclose their holdings of Bitcoin and other digital assets, following an executive order issued by President Donald Trump.

This is in line with Trump’s recent directive to create a Strategic Bitcoin Reserve and Digital Asset Stockpile, aimed at solidifying the country’s position in the digital asset space. The government’s holdings of assets like XRP, Solana, and Cardano—mentioned in the president’s previous statements—are also expected to be clarified.

Trump’s March 6 executive order mandates that all federal agencies report their holdings of Bitcoin and other digital assets to the Treasury Secretary within 30 days. The Treasury Secretary is tasked with overseeing the creation of two new offices to manage these government-held assets. One of these offices will oversee the Strategic Bitcoin Reserve, which will store Bitcoin acquired through criminal or civil forfeiture. This reserve is expected to function as a “digital Fort Knox” for long-term value storage, with no plans to sell off the Bitcoin.

Bitcoin’s Volatility Amidst Government Moves
Despite the announcement of the Strategic Bitcoin Reserve, Bitcoin’s price has remained volatile. Since the reserve’s creation, Bitcoin’s value has dropped by approximately 10%, falling from over $92,000 to around $82,000.

David Bailey, CEO of BTC Inc, has suggested that the upcoming audit could offer insights into the recent fluctuations in Bitcoin’s price. Bailey believes that the findings could answer many of the questions surrounding the asset’s performance, particularly in light of ongoing concerns about trade wars and a potential recession.

The US government’s Bitcoin holdings currently stand at approximately 198,012 BTC, valued at around $16 billion. However, according to White House crypto czar David Sacks, the government once held about 400,000 BTC, most of which was acquired through civil and criminal asset forfeitures over the past decade.

Approximately half of this amount, around 195,000 BTC, has already been sold, generating significant proceeds for the government. Had the government kept the entire 400,000 BTC, its value would now exceed $17 billion.

The Evolution of Blockchain and Cryptocurrencies 

Early Beginnings of Blockchain Technology 

The concept of blockchain started with cryptographer David Chaum’s 1982 dissertation. It introduced a decentralised cryptographic system. Later, Stuart Haber and W. Scott Stornetta developed the first blockchain-like protocol in 1991. Their work aimed to timestamp digital documents. 

In my view, this early innovation laid the groundwork for trustless systems. Blockchain’s immutability excited me. Its potential to eliminate third-party involvement transformed the perception of digital trust. Despite initial obscure applications, its foundation revolutionised how we record data. 

The Creation of Bitcoin: The First Cryptocurrency 

Bitcoin, created by Satoshi Nakamoto in 2008, marked a pivotal moment. It solved the double-spending issue with a peer-to-peer network. The Bitcoin whitepaper titled “Bitcoin: A Peer-to-Peer Electronic Cash System” introduced blockchain as a solution for decentralised digital currency. 

I recall feeling inspired when I learned about Bitcoin. It combined cryptographic security with financial utility. Experts praise Bitcoin for showcasing blockchain’s real-world feasibility. Andreas Antonopoulos described it as “the first application of blockchain achieving global consensus without central authority”. 

The Proliferation of Altcoins and New Blockchain Platforms 

Following Bitcoin, projects like Ethereum, Ripple, and Litecoin emerged. These altcoins expanded functionality with diverse use cases. Ethereum introduced smart contracts in 2015, reshaping blockchain utility. Over time, new platforms catered to industries like finance, gaming, and healthcare.

E-Commerce Platforms: Secure transactions and Fraud Prevention

Online shopping has grown quickly, but fraud and security risks continue to cause problems for both buyers and sellers. Many platforms deal with chargebacks, identity theft, and fake products.

Blockchain helps by making transactions more secure and easier to verify. Transactions recorded on a blockchain cannot be changed or reversed without permission, which stops chargeback scams and protects sellers from losses.

Websites like eBay and AliExpress could use blockchain to support cryptocurrency transactions, making transactions faster and reducing reliance on banks. Some companies, including Shopify and Overstock, have already introduced blockchain-based transactions to improve security and build trust with their customers.

Blockchain also helps verify where products come from. By scanning a blockchain-verified code, buyers can check if a product is real and track its journey from the manufacturer to their hands. This is useful for high-end goods and electronics, where counterfeit items are a common issue.

Social Media Platforms: Data Privacy and Content Ownership

Social media platforms store a lot of personal data, which makes them a common target for hackers. Many people are concerned about how their information is used and if outsiders can access it without permission. Blockchain can make social media safer by giving users control over their own data instead of leaving it in the hands of big companies.

With blockchain-based social media, posts, messages, and personal details could be encrypted and stored across a secure network rather than kept on company-owned servers. This would make it harder for hackers to steal information and reduce the risk of large-scale data breaches.

Platforms like Facebook, X, and Instagram have faced criticism for privacy concerns, while newer platforms like Minds and Mastodon are exploring blockchain-based alternatives that give users more control over their data.

Fake accounts and misinformation are other problems that blockchain could help solve. By using a verification system built on blockchain, social media platforms could confirm that users are real people rather than bots or fraudulent accounts. This would help reduce spam, fake news, and manipulated engagement.

Streaming Platforms: Content Protection and Royalty Transactions

Streaming platforms for music, movies, and online courses often face problems with content ownership and making sure artists and creators get paid fairly. Blockchain can help by using smart contracts that automatically send transactions to creators whenever their content is accessed.

With blockchain, streaming platforms like Spotify, Netflix, and YouTube could track exactly how many times a song, film, or online lesson is played and send transactions directly to the creator without needing a third party to process them. Some music platforms, like Audius, are already using blockchain to give artists more control over their earnings.

Blockchain also helps stop unauthorized copies from spreading. When a song, movie, or course is registered on a blockchain, its ownership is recorded in a way that cannot be changed.
